This week, the warm and fragrant smell of freshly baked focaccia filled the air as Mrs Hanbury’s kitchen transformed into a little slice of Italy for Culture Day. Students from Years 7 to 10 came together to create beautiful and delicious garden focaccia – a creative twist on the classic Italian bread.

Using herbs, vegetables, and a whole lot of teamwork, our students decorated their breads with colourful designs that looked almost too good to eat! It was fantastic to see students of all ages collaborating, learning about Italian culinary traditions, and taking pride in their tasty creations.

The results? A kitchen full of smiles, floury aprons, and the most amazing focaccia we’ve ever seen (or tasted)!

Well done to everyone involved – bellissimo!
